THE BIRTHSTONE

The pearl as June's birthstone

Start with the part that is simply true. June is one of the few months with three birthstones, and the pearl is its softest and most personal, shared with moonstone and alexandrite. If you were born in June, the pearl is your gem by long tradition, no astrology required.

THE MOON

Why pearls belong to the water signs

In astrology the pearl is a lunar gem, grown in water and lit from within like the Moon itself. That symbolism ties it most closely to the water signs, Cancer, Scorpio and Pisces, and to qualities those traditions prize: intuition, emotional balance and protection. Cancer, ruled by the Moon, is the sign most often paired with pearls.

None of this is measurable, and we will not pretend otherwise. It is a centuries-old symbolic language, and plenty of our customers genuinely choose a pearl by it, pairing a body color and overtone to the feel of their sign.

BY SIGN

Which signs traditionally wear pearls?

Here is what the common traditions hold, kept honest. Treat it as folklore to enjoy, not a rule to obey.

Sign What tradition says about pearls
Cancer the natural match, Moon-ruled, said to soothe
Pisces and Scorpio water signs, tied to intuition and depth
Taurus and Libra Venus-ruled, drawn to the pearl's beauty
Aries, Leo, others some Vedic traditions advise caution; Western astrology does not

THE GEM

The pearl behind the symbolism

Under the meaning sits a real, rare gem. The Tahitian pearl is grown by the black-lipped oyster Pinctada margaritifera in the lagoons of French Polynesia, naturally dark, never dyed, in overtones of peacock, green and aubergine. Choosing one by your sign or your birth month still gets you the same thing: one of the rarest pearls the sea makes.

Is pearl good for every zodiac sign?

In astrological tradition the pearl belongs most to Cancer and the water signs, tied to the Moon. Some Vedic traditions advise caution for certain signs, but that is belief, not fact. Gemologically anyone can wear a pearl, so the honest answer is yes, any sign can.

Can a Sagittarius or Aries wear pearl?

Yes. A few Vedic traditions suggest fire signs like Aries and some others lean toward other gems, but this is astrological belief rather than any rule. Western astrology places no such limit, and there is no gemological reason any sign cannot wear a pearl. Wear it if you love it.

Which zodiac sign is the pearl for?

Cancer most of all, the Moon-ruled water sign the pearl is classically paired with, followed by Scorpio and Pisces. The pearl is also June's birthstone, so anyone born in June can claim it regardless of sign. These links are tradition, enjoyed rather than proven.
